Last year, Jazz Bridge  honored jazz advocate Thelma Anderson for her wonderful work with the jazz community for many decades and the year before that we honored the late Trudy Pitts, one of our most treasured jazz musicians.

 

Now it's time to nominate the person YOU think should get the award this year at our December benefit. The nominee does not have to be a musician, but he or she MUST have a strong record of service to the jazz community. This honor also carries a cash award of $250.
